3) Ingredients for 25 Minute Honey Garlic Chicken

Boneless skinless chicken cut into small bites so the heat reaches the center fast and the edges brown without drying out. I reach for breasts when I want a tidy slice and a lighter feel. Thighs bring deeper flavor and still stay light when trimmed well.

Cornstarch gives the surface a thin coat that helps browning and lets the sauce cling. A light dust does the job. If you only have flour, that swap still brings body to the glaze. Shake off the extra so the pan does not gum up.

Olive oil with a pat of butter mix in the pan and make the sear taste round. The oil keeps the butter from scorching. The butter adds a mellow note that loves garlic. I watch for a faint shimmer that tells me the fat stands ready for the chicken.

Fresh garlic minced fine so it melts into the glaze. I add it after the chicken browns so it does not burn. The scent fills the kitchen and makes the room feel like home. If you adore strong garlic, add one more clove and smile.

Honey brings sweetness and a glossy finish. It makes the sauce cling to each piece. The flavor leans warm and rich which plays well with the garlic. A little goes a long way so keep the pour steady and small.

Apple cider vinegar lifts the sweet honey and gives balance. That tiny bite keeps each forkful lively. I like the fruit note here. If rice vinegar sits in your pantry, that works too and keeps the same gentle edge.

Fine salt and black pepper season the chicken before the sear and then again to taste at the end. That early pinch makes the bite taste seasoned through the center. I keep the pepper soft so the garlic stays the star.

Fresh parsley chopped small for a cool finish. The green pop looks cheerful on the plate. It gives a fresh note that pairs with the light glaze. If you crave heat, a sprinkle of red pepper flakes sits well here too.

4) How to Make 25 Minute Honey Garlic Chicken

Step one pat the chicken dry and toss with cornstarch salt and pepper in a bowl until each piece wears a thin coat. This quick step sets the texture and helps the sauce hold on later. Small pieces mean even cooking and less guesswork at the stove.

Step two warm a wide skillet over medium heat then add olive oil with a small pat of butter. When the surface shows a light shimmer add the chicken in a single layer. Let it sit so the bottom browns before you stir. Color equals flavor so keep that sizzle steady.

Step three stir and cook until the edges turn deep gold and the centers read done. Slide in the minced garlic and cook for a short minute. The scent will bloom and feel cozy. Keep the heat steady so the garlic stays pale and sweet.

Step four pour in honey and apple cider vinegar. Stir to coat. The glaze will form and turn glossy. Let it bubble for a brief spell until it thickens and clings. Taste a piece and add a pinch of salt if the flavor needs a lift.

Step five pull the skillet off the heat and shower with chopped parsley. Spoon the chicken over warm rice or crisp greens. If you track Healthy Chicken Dinner Recipes for the week, pin this one in your planner. Clean plates will follow and that always feels good.

5) Tips for Making 25 Minute Honey Garlic Chicken

Cut even pieces so the heat cooks them at the same pace. Dry the surface to boost browning. Do not crowd the pan or the chicken will steam. Work in two rounds if your skillet runs small. A steady medium heat builds color without tough bites.

6) Making 25 Minute Honey Garlic Chicken Ahead of Time

I prep the chicken in the morning and toss it with cornstarch salt and pepper. I store it in a covered bowl in the fridge. Near dinner I heat the pan and finish the cook. The rest comes together fast and the table fills soon after. Weeknights feel calmer with this plan.

7) Storing Leftover 25 Minute Honey Garlic Chicken

Leftovers rest in a tight container for three days. I spoon a bit of water in the pan to loosen the glaze during the warm up. A gentle simmer brings the shine back. The chicken stays tender when you avoid high heat. Lunch tastes fresh and bright.

For the freezer, cool the chicken and pack flat in a bag. Label with the date. Thaw in the fridge and reheat in a skillet. The sauce comes back to life and still coats each piece. Serve over greens for a lean bowl or spoon it over jasmine rice.

Ingredients

  • 1 and 1/2 pounds boneless skinless chicken cut into bite size pieces
  • 2 teaspoons cornstarch or all pur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il or avocado oil
  • 5 cloves garlic minced
  • 3 tablespoons honey
  • 1 and 1/2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on fine salt plus more to taste
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ley chopped

Instructions

  1. Pat the chicken dry then toss with cornstarch salt and pepper until coated
  2. Warm a large skillet over medium heat then add butter and oil
  3. When the fat looks hot add the chicken and cook until golden on the edges about 3 to 4 minutes stirring a few times
  4. Stir in the garlic and cook until fragrant about 1 minute
  5. Pour in honey and vinegar then stir and simmer until the sauce turns glossy and clings to the chicken about 2 to 3 minutes
  6. Taste and add a pinch of salt if needed then pull the skillet off the heat
  7. Sprinkle with parsley and serve hot with rice or steamed veggies
